UNPKG

2.75 kBJSONView Raw
1{
2 "name": "react-router",
3 "version": "7.6.0",
4 "description": "Declarative routing for React",
5 "keywords": [
6 "react",
7 "router",
8 "route",
9 "routing",
10 "history",
11 "link"
12 ],
13 "repository": {
14 "type": "git",
15 "url": "https://github.com/remix-run/react-router",
16 "directory": "packages/react-router"
17 },
18 "license": "MIT",
19 "author": "Remix Software <hello@remix.run>",
20 "sideEffects": false,
21 "types": "./dist/development/index.d.ts",
22 "main": "./dist/development/index.js",
23 "module": "./dist/development/index.mjs",
24 "exports": {
25 ".": {
26 "node": {
27 "types": "./dist/development/index.d.ts",
28 "module-sync": "./dist/development/index.mjs",
29 "default": "./dist/development/index.js"
30 },
31 "import": {
32 "types": "./dist/development/index.d.mts",
33 "default": "./dist/development/index.mjs"
34 },
35 "default": {
36 "types": "./dist/development/index.d.ts",
37 "default": "./dist/development/index.js"
38 }
39 },
40 "./route-module": {
41 "node": {
42 "types": "./dist/development/lib/types/route-module.d.ts"
43 },
44 "import": {
45 "types": "./dist/development/lib/types/route-module.d.mts"
46 },
47 "default": {
48 "types": "./dist/development/lib/types/route-module.d.ts"
49 }
50 },
51 "./dom": {
52 "node": {
53 "types": "./dist/development/dom-export.d.ts",
54 "module-sync": "./dist/development/dom-export.mjs",
55 "default": "./dist/development/dom-export.js"
56 },
57 "import": {
58 "types": "./dist/development/dom-export.d.mts",
59 "default": "./dist/development/dom-export.mjs"
60 },
61 "default": {
62 "types": "./dist/development/dom-export.d.ts",
63 "default": "./dist/development/dom-export.js"
64 }
65 },
66 "./package.json": "./package.json"
67 },
68 "wireit": {
69 "build": {
70 "command": "rimraf dist && tsup",
71 "files": [
72 "lib/**",
73 "*.ts",
74 "tsconfig.json",
75 "package.json"
76 ],
77 "output": [
78 "dist/**"
79 ]
80 }
81 },
82 "dependencies": {
83 "cookie": "^1.0.1",
84 "set-cookie-parser": "^2.6.0"
85 },
86 "devDependencies": {
87 "@types/set-cookie-parser": "^2.4.1",
88 "react": "^18.2.0",
89 "react-dom": "^18.2.0",
90 "rimraf": "^6.0.1",
91 "tsup": "^8.3.0",
92 "typescript": "^5.1.6",
93 "wireit": "0.14.9"
94 },
95 "peerDependencies": {
96 "react": ">=18",
97 "react-dom": ">=18"
98 },
99 "peerDependenciesMeta": {
100 "react-dom": {
101 "optional": true
102 }
103 },
104 "files": [
105 "dist/",
106 "CHANGELOG.md",
107 "LICENSE.md",
108 "README.md"
109 ],
110 "engines": {
111 "node": ">=20.0.0"
112 },
113 "scripts": {
114 "build": "wireit",
115 "typecheck": "tsc"
116 }
117}
\No newline at end of file